Suite 75 Tjoon Split Screen Video Jams Now Live On Facebook
Pronounced like the word "tune," Tjoon is a unique application created by Suite 75. You could almost call it a four track recorder, however it only allows for thirty seconds of recording, it's completely based online via webcam, and it records to a split screen video function.
The website Tjoon.com was launched about two weeks ago, and recently, they've also launched an application on Facebook, giving users the chance to create short jams with friends all across the internet.
The recording process is simple and definitely favors long distance jamming over sound quality. Users record using their webcams, and after the first track is done, three friends can fill in the remaining three squares in the 4-way split screen video box. Most users, however, simply record themselves multiple times for quick tracking.
Finished videos are called Tjoons, and they are all viewable at www.tjoon.com.
